Brakes Failed Problems of Dodge Dakota

Dodge Dakota owners have reported 24 problems related to brakes failed (under the service brakes category). The most recently reported issues are listed below.

2 Brakes Failed problem of the 2005 Dodge Dakota

Failure Date: 12/13/2015

Tl-the contact owns a 2005 Dodge Dakota. The contact stated that while driving at 60 mph, the brake pedal failed when depressed. The vehicle was taken to an independent mechanic where it was diagnosed that all four brakes lines were leaking and corroded. The vehicle is in the process of being repaired. The manufacturer was notified of the failure. The approximate mileage was 105,000. Aw.

3 Brakes Failed problem of the 2001 Dodge Dakota

Failure Date: 07/17/2015

Line to rear brakes failed resulting in complete lose of rear brakes. Mechanic believes failure due to road salt corrosion. Mechanic reported he had seen same problem with another 2001 Dodge truck. Vehicle presently at sigourney, iowa Dodge dealer being repaired.

17 Brakes Failed problem of the 1999 Dodge Dakota

Failure Date: 12/07/2002

1999 Dodge Dakota r/t pickup rear brakes are defective. They do not hold adequately. When the truck is jacked up off the ground and put in gear the rear brakes will fail to hold the wheels stopped once the engine reaches approximately 1000 rpm. They should hold the wheels up to 2600 rpm. This causes unsafe braking, excess wear and warping of the front rotors. I am aware of other r/t owners having the same problem and at least one has had their truck bought back by Dodge rather than deal with fixing the problem. My local dealer refuses to do anything.
